Holiday Returnees Urged Not to Force Return on 24 March, Utilise Work from Anywhere
VIVA – The Head of the National Police Traffic Corps (Kakorlantas) Polri, Inspector General Agus Suryonugroho, has urged holiday returnees not to force their return to Jakarta tomorrow. He also mentioned that the one-way national system for the return flow could be extended. “We urge the public, with the existence of work from anywhere (WFA), not to pile up (returning) on 24 March,” said Inspector General Agus to reporters on Monday, 23 March 2026. Korlantas Polri is known to implement the national one-way return flow tomorrow at 2:00 PM WIB. The traffic engineering system will start from Km 414 of the Kalikangkung Toll to Km 70 of the Cikampek Main Toll. Inspector General Agus stated that the one-way national return flow policy could also be extended until Thursday, 26 March, if the flow of vehicles heading to Jakarta is considered high. He hopes the public can arrange their return times to avoid vehicle build-up. “Even if the one-way national return flow on the 24th is crowded, on the 25th we will extend it, we will implement one-way again. So there will be one-way on the 24th, 25th, up to the 26th if there is still traffic generation, we will open it again,” he said. Inspector General Agus assured that Korlantas Polri is ready to face the Lebaran return flow with several traffic engineering systems. However, he also urged returnees not to force themselves to return to Jakarta tomorrow. “We suggest to our brothers and sisters who are currently on holiday not to have to depart on the 24th. It can be on the 26th, 27th, there is work from anywhere, the country provides flexibility to choose travel so that dense build-up does not occur,” concluded Inspector General Agus.
